Sean Strickland will fight Paulo Costa at UFC 302.

Sean Strickland vs. Paulo Costa is an upcoming mixed martial arts matchup produced and organized by the Ultimate Fighting Championship. The middleweight bout is scheduled for the co-main event at UFC 302: Makhachev vs. Poirier on June 1, 2024, at the Prudential Center in Newark, United States.

The former UFC middleweight champion, Sean Strickland is coming off a split decision loss to Dicrus du Plessis in his last championship fight held at UFC 297 on January 20, 2024. After winning the title from Adesany in September 2023, Strickland could not hold on to the belt for his first defense matchup. However, the 33-year-old middleweight put on a show against the current champion, Dicrus du Plessis, and is currently ranked as the No.1 contender in the division.

Whereas, Paulo Costa is coming off a unanimous decision loss to the former middleweight champion, Robert Whittaker at UFC 298 on February 17, 2024. Even though Costa almost finished Whittaker in the first round, he lost it when it came to the decision of the judges. Moreover, it was Costa’s first fight in almost one and a half years of inactivity inside the Octagon and he is still ranked as the No.7 middleweight contender in the Ultimate Fighting Championship.

To sum up, both fighters are coming off a decision loss in their previous fights. For Strickland, it is his chance to defeat Paulo Costa and try another shot at the title by securing his No.1 spot in the rankings. Meanwhile, the 33-year-old Brazilian has his chance of defeating the former champion getting ranked as the No.1 contender in the middleweight rankings, and calling out for the champion for a title shot.

Sean Strickland MMA Record

Starting his professional career in 2008, the former UFC middleweight champion currently boasts a record of 28 wins and 6 losses in mixed martial arts. He has eleven wins via knockout and 4 via submission.

Paulo Costa MMA Record

The No.7 ranked middleweight contender in the UFC boasts a record of 14 wins and 3 losses in his MMA career so far. The majority of his wins are via knockout(11), decision(2), and submission(1).
